Synopsis "(Im)migrations, Relations, and Identities: Negotiating Cultural Memory, Diaspora, and African (American) Identities"
The movement and dispersion of African ascendant peoples around the globe has been historically rooted in struggle and oppression. The issues that arise include naming, African identities, cultural memory, and what methodologies best serve the work we do on behalf of African people. (Im)migrations, Relations, and Identities thoughtfully researches and discusses these issues.
